Abstract

Die Erfindung betrifft ein Verfahren zur quantitativen Bestimmung der Kolokalisation von wenigstens zwei Molekülmarkern in Gewebeschnitten, insbesondere in Haut- und Schleimhautgewebeschnitten. Das erfindungsgemäße Verfahren ist durch folgende Verfahrensschritte gekennzeichnet: Erzeugung eines digitalisierten Bildes des Gewebeschnittes für jeden der wenigstens zwei Molekülmarker zur Darstellung des jeweiligen Molekülmarkers, Überlagerung der digitalisierten Bilder zu einem Summenbild, bildpunktweise Quantisierung des Molekülmarkersignals für jeden der wenigstens zwei Molekülmarker in dem Summenbild, Erzeugung einer Matrix, wobei jedem Bildpunkt ein Vektor zugeordnet wird, dessen Komponenten die quantisierten Molekülmarkersignale der wenigstens zwei Molekülmarker sind und gewebespezifische standardisierte Ausrichtung der Matrix. Ferner betrifft die Erfindung eine Vorrichtung zur quantitativen Bestimmung der Kolokalisation von wenigstens zwei Molekülmarkern in Gewebeschnitten, insbesondere in Haut- und Schleimhautgewebeschnitten sowie eine Verwendung des erfindungsgemäßen Verfahrens.
